According to the public record, 4, Victoria Road, Bexleyheath is a period freehold house with 1,443 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 293 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 4 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 4, Victoria Road, Bexleyheath is £608,714 and the estimated rental value is £2,582 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 4, Victoria Road, Bexleyheath is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£639,149 and a rental value of £2,711 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£566,104 and a rental value of £2,401 per month.

4, Victoria Road, Bexleyheath has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of F.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 06 May 2010.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 4, Victoria Road, Bexleyheath was last sold on 14th August 2012 for £388,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
